Enthalpy of formation of melts in Si-B system
Description
Method of high-temperature calorimetry is used to determine excess formation enthalpies of melts in Si-B system with boron content from 0 to 0.40 at. fraction at the temperature of 1873 K. The obtained dependences testify to the fact that Si-B melts don't obey regularities for diluted solutions. In the region of boron initial concentrations (up to 17 at. fraction) the excess enthalpy is above zero and solution formation is defined by the entropy factor
